There are two types of coffee pod machines: closed and open systems. The open system permits a variety brands to be used in the machine while the closed system is only compatible with one brand. This is why it's essential to know the distinction between these two kinds of coffee machines prior to making a decision.

Coffee pods are more effective at preserving the freshness of the coffee grounds than loose ground coffee. The coffee powder in the pods is packaged in airtight containers and protected from light and other elements that can affect the flavor of the coffee. In recent years coffee pods have earned the reputation of being unfriendly to the environment. This is because they are typically made of aluminum and plastic which are difficult to recycle. The leftover coffee grounds left inside the pods can also hinder the recycling process. In addition, the lining on some of these capsules isn't recyclable on the curb.

Pods that can't be recycled or composted go to landfills, where they can be decomposed and generate methane, which can then be used to generate electricity or released into the air. In 2014, around 9 billion coffee pods were dumped of in landfills. Certain brands are making more sustainable capsules of coffee that can be composted or recycled.
